BMS holding 1st PTO meeting next week

Published 11:52 am Tuesday, August 16, 2011

Bainbridge Middle School principal M. Van Thomas said recently that the school year is off to a wonderful start.

“Students are arriving early and working diligently to achieve success,” he said. “Our theme is ‘Teamwork,’ and we realize that it will take all of us, parents, school and the community.”

In an effort to improve communication between the parents, school and community, Thomas extends an invitation for everyone to visit during the school’s PTO meeting, Aug. 25, from 6:30 p.m. to 8 p.m. in the BMS cafeteria.

The meeting will cover the following topics: Title I presentation, 21st Century overview, election of PTO officers and classroom visits.

If anyone is interested in holding an office for the PTO this year, they are encouraged to be present.  If anyone is interested in holding an office and cannot be present, they will need to contact Melinda Dean at (229) 248-2206.

“In the past, the Parent Teacher Organization has served the students of our school in an exemplary manner and I am certain that this year will be no different,” Thomas said. “I encourage as many parents as possible to attend this informative event.”
